Philco 89B Code 123 Cathedral (1935)
(wood tube cathedral radio w/SW)

Philco 89B Code 123 Cathedral (1935)

THIS RADIO HAS BEEN SOLD!

This Philco 89B series 5 is a later version of one of Philco's longest running and most successful cathedral radios. Sometimes referred to as the "baby grand." By 1935 Philco had it right. The electronics are very well refined. The tuning is spot on all across the dial B/C and S/W. Receiver sensitivity is very good. The sound is rich and full and is better than many consoles. The finish on this radio is possibly the slickest I have ever done. It is absolutely gorgeous. The sides are actually a little darker than in my photos and match the front perfectly. As with all my Philcos, I removed both the electrolytic and the tar caps and stuffed them with new ones to maintain original look and performance. New resistors as necessary and a full alignment. A few minor veneer repairs and a new grille cloth. Unfortunately the chassis and cabinet labels are pretty much toast. Beyond that, if you buy this radio, you will have one of the nicest examples of the Philco model 89B around. 16-1/2"H x 13-1/2"W x 9-1/2"D.
